Anderson Valley

The Mendocino County valley where William Lucas Plaskett settled his family in 1854, farming and raising stock among the valley's first families — the Plasketts appear in the 1860 Anderson Valley census. Mendocina Plaskett, the family's first California daughter, was born here in September 1856 and named for the county. The rehearsal for Pacific Valley.
